Gary Neville tore into Manchester United’s performance, labelling their performance a ‘disgrace’ as they lost 4-1 to Manchester City. The derby was a chance for Pep Guardiola’s side to move six clear of Liverpool at the top of the Premier League, while Ralf Rangnick’s men could have reclaimed a Champions League spot with three points. Ad/> However it was the home side who cruised to victory, with United making do with Paul Pogba and Bruno Fernandes as an unorthodox front two, and captain Harry Maguire again failing to impress at the back.
